The 3-connected matroids with circumference 6
We construct all 3-connected matroids with circumference equal to 6 having rank at least 8. A matroid belongs to this family if and only if it is a generalized parallel connection of a set of planes along a common line (which may have some virtual points).

متن کاملOn Nonbinary 3-connected Matroids
It is well known that a matroid is binary if and only if it has no minor isomorphic to U2,4, the 4-point line. Extending this result, Bixby proved that every element in a nonbinary connected matroid is in a U2,4minor.
